I've been on about 7 cruises, Carnival and Princess only. This was my second Princess. The first was Alaska on Sapphire three years ago. I will list some key points to consider.
Do not stay on Emerald Deck 8 if you have ears. I specifically asked about any issues with this area of the ship and the Princess agent, Ann Butler, who booked the cruise for me assured me there might be some bumpiness back there or engine sound but that's it. My elderly mother, who is almost deaf, could hear the thumping bass coming from the Universe Lounge below. until 4 in the morning a few nights!!
